Mark your calendars for the following events:

The Friends of the Big Duck and the Flanders Northampton Volunteer Ambulance Co. will host the annual Easter Duck Egg Hunt Saturday, March 26, at 11 a.m. at Big Duck Ranch. The rain date is April 2. This event is open to children ages 2-9. Prizes for finding golden eggs will be awarded. Light refreshments will be served. Admission is free.

‘A Spring Fling,’ hosted by the Friends of the Big Duck, the Water’s Edge Civic Association and the Bay View Pines Civic and Taxpayers Association, will be held Saturday, April 9, from 6 to 10 p.m. at the Flanders’s Men’s Club, located off Flanders Road (just east of the Big Duck). The event will feature a delicious buffet dinner, a cash bar and a DJ to keep the party hopping! Tickets are $25 per person and only 100 will be sold. RSVP by March 26. For more information and tickets, call 631-727-5787. Don’t miss it!

Vendors are needed for the Friends of the Big Duck’s Craft Sale and Flea Market, scheduled for Saturday, May 21, from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. at the Big Duck Ranch. The rain date is Sunday, May 22. A 10’ by 10’ space for vendors is $50. For further information, call 631-727-0593.
